Convert to 2 speed rear axle Rick Trebes 1-16-00  
I have a 1964 C50 Chevy schoolbus and want to change to a 2 speed rear. Is it possible to change the center section or must the entire rear end be changed?
Re: convert to 2 speed rear axle Kevin Patrick 6-22-00  
Is there anyway to convert a half-ton pickup truck? With gas prices what they are and the fact that most pickups only get about 19 mpg, having a higher gear ratio availble would be most helpful.
Re: convert to 2 speed rear axle Lin 7-9-01  
No expert here but the smallest 2spd
i have seen is for a 1.5 -2 ton truck
They are huge & weigh a lot & you probably wouldn't gain anything. Look for a gear splitter or overdrive. They are expensive unless you can find a used one.
